Transaction 18d781262b62e280325598e22167cfaea23e486f0f4e674dcbe4f3af48601c00
1 Input
1 Output
-
18d781262b62e280325598e22167cfaea23e486f0f4e674dcbe4f3af48601c00:0
- value
- 6693410
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 558b9345df7a32cf4e5d17820384a812b7ce090d OP_EQUAL
- address
- 39VLZi9CfGhLKp1xY5wt6vx9jjX683fUc8